H.C.P No.2128 Of 2016 vs Government Of Tamil Nadu

Madras High Court|21 March, 2017

JUDGMENT / ORDER

(Order of the Court was made by S. NAGAMUTHU,J.,) The petitioner, who is the wife of the detenu Sathish S/o Mr.Natarajan, aged 28 years, has come forward with this petition challenging the detention order passed by the second respondent dated 18.09.2016 against her son branding him as a "Goonda" under the Tamil Nadu Prevention of Dangerous Activities of Bootleggers, Drug Offenders, Forest Offenders, Goondas, Immoral Traffic Offenders, Sand Offenders, Slum Grabbers and Video Pirates Act, 1982 [Tamil Nadu Act 14 of 1982].
2.The learned Additional Public Prosecutor would submit that the order of detention passed by the second respondent as against the son of the petitioner dated 18.09.2016 has been revoked by the Government in G.O.(Rt).No.393 Cooperation, Food and Consumer Protection (E1) Department dated 24.10.2016 and he has also produced a copy of the said order.
3. Recording the submission of the learned Additional Public Prosecutor, this petition is closed as the same has become infructuous.
